PART VOffers of Unlisted Securities

170Advertisements by private companies and old public companies

(1)No private company and no old public company shall issue or cause to be issued in the United Kingdom any advertisement offering securities to be issued by that company.

(2)Subsection (1) above shall not apply to an advertisement issued in such circumstances as may be specified by an order made by the Secretary of State for the purpose of exempting from that subsection such advertisements as are mentioned in section 160(6)(a), (b) or (c) above.

(3)An order under subsection (2) above may require any person who by virtue of the order is authorised to issue an advertisement to comply with such requirements as are specified in the order.

(4)An order under subsection (2) above shall be subject to annulment in pursuance of a resolution of either House of Parliament

(5)In this section " old public company " has the meaning given in section 1 of the [1985 c. 9.] Companies Consolidation (Consequential Provisions) Act 1985 or the corresponding Northern Ireland provision.
